思科OSPF路由配置详解

OSPF简介
开放最短路径优先(Open Shortest Path First,OSPF)是一种内部网关协议(IGP),用于在单一自治系统(AS)内选择数据包的最佳传输路径,OSPF协议基于链路状态路由算法,能够快速适应网络拓扑的变化,并提供高效的路径选择。
OSPF路由配置步骤
创建OSPF进程
在思科设备上,首先需要创建一个OSPF进程,这可以通过以下命令完成:
Router(config)# router ospf <process-id><process-id> 是OSPF进程的标识符,通常是一个整数。
配置区域
OSPF将网络划分为不同的区域,以优化路由计算,默认情况下,所有接口都属于区域0,以下命令用于将接口分配到指定区域:
Router(config-router)# network <network-address> area <area-id><network-address> 是网络地址,<area-id> 是区域标识符。

配置接口
在OSPF中,每个接口都需要配置,以下命令用于启用接口上的OSPF:
Router(config-if)# ip ospf cost <cost-value><cost-value> 是接口的代价,用于衡量路径的优先级。
配置邻居
OSPF使用邻居关系来交换链路状态信息,以下命令用于手动配置邻居:
Router(config-router)# neighbor <neighbor-ip> <neighbor-mask><neighbor-ip> 是邻居的IP地址,<neighbor-mask> 是邻居的子网掩码。
配置认证
为了提高网络安全性,可以在OSPF中启用认证,以下命令用于配置认证类型和密钥:
Router(config-router)# authentication <type> <key-string><type> 是认证类型(如md5),<key-string> 是认证密钥。

OSPF配置示例
以下是一个简单的OSPF配置示例:
Router(config)# router ospf 1
Router(config-router)# network 192.168.1.0 0.0.0.255 area 0
Router(config-router)# network 192.168.2.0 0.0.0.255 area 0
Router(config-router)# neighbor 192.168.1.2 255.255.255.255
Router(config-router)# authentication md5 key1
Router(config-if)# ip ospf cost 10OSPF路由配置FAQs
问题:为什么我的OSPF邻居关系无法建立?
解答: 首先检查邻居的IP地址和子网掩码是否正确,确认邻居之间的物理连接是否正常,检查OSPF进程ID、区域ID和认证设置是否匹配。
问题:如何查看OSPF的链路状态信息?
解答: 使用以下命令可以查看OSPF的链路状态信息:
Router# show ip ospf neighbor Router# show ip ospf database这些命令将显示OSPF邻居关系和链路状态数据库的详细信息。
图片来源于AI模型,如侵权请联系管理员。作者:酷小编,如若转载,请注明出处:https://www.kufanyun.com/ask/195614.html


